I have a 1996 850 GLT Wagon with 101,000 miles on it. The LED next to the AC selector and the LED next to the Recirculating/Fresh Air selector flash 18 times in unison after starting the the car. What does that mean? It happened for the first time this morning.

It means there is a fault in the climate system.

You need to have the codes pulled from it to see what is wrong.
